Forecast: Electricity Final Consumption in Chemical and Petrochemical Sectors in Italy

Electricity final consumption in Italy's chemical and petrochemical sectors is projected to decrease gradually from 1.19 million tonnes of oil equivalent in 2024 to 1.14 million by 2028.
